A recent interaction with Google AI sparked a lively discussion among people, who observed the AI struggling to provide coherent responses regarding the scarcity of reviews for Pathologic 3. The mishap raises questions about the reliability of generative technology in understanding specific gaming content.
In this incident, inquiries about Pathologic 3 revealed that users expected more insightful feedback. Instead, they faced an erratic performance from the AI, which led to amusing commentary across user boards. The situation led to a stream of jokes about AI's comprehension skills, including a comparison to usersโ own moments of incoherence.
Comments reflected a mix of amusement and skepticism regarding Google AI's capabilities:
One person humorously noted, "Kinda sounds like me when I get on my incoherent runs Diagnosis: Google AI obviously loves Pathologic 3 as much as I do to be this incoherent ๐."
Another user expressed frustration with AI, indicating that such responses should not be a termination point for conversations:
"I asked AI about X should not be a post genre anywhere."
Notably, one comment simply stated:
"AI bro failure."
This feedback underscores the challenges users encounter with AI when clarity is expected.
